public class NLEJob2OutputType extends Object implements Serializable, Cloneable, org.jvnet.jaxb2_commons.lang.CopyTo
Java class for NLEJob2OutputType complex type.
The following schema fragment specifies the expected content contained within this class.
<complexType name="NLEJob2OutputType">
<complexContent>
<restriction base="{http://www.w3.org/2001/XMLSchema}anyType">
<sequence>
<element name="format" type="{http://xml.vidispine.com/schema/vidispine}ComplexJobOutputFormatType"/>
<element name="video" type="{http://xml.vidispine.com/schema/vidispine}NLEJob2VideoOutputType" maxOccurs="unbounded" minOccurs="0"/>
<element name="audio" type="{http://xml.vidispine.com/schema/vidispine}NLEJob2AudioOutputType" maxOccurs="unbounded" minOccurs="0"/>
</sequence>
</restriction>
</complexContent>
</complexType>
| Modifier and Type | Field and Description |
|---|---|
protected List<NLEJob2AudioOutputType> |
audio |
protected ComplexJobOutputFormatType |
format |
protected List<NLEJob2VideoOutputType> |
video |
| Constructor and Description |
|---|
NLEJob2OutputType() |
protected ComplexJobOutputFormatType format
protected List<NLEJob2VideoOutputType> video
protected List<NLEJob2AudioOutputType> audio
public ComplexJobOutputFormatType getFormat()
ComplexJobOutputFormatTypepublic void setFormat(ComplexJobOutputFormatType value)
value - allowed object is
ComplexJobOutputFormatTypepublic boolean isSetFormat()
public List<NLEJob2VideoOutputType> getVideo()
This accessor method returns a reference to the live list,
not a snapshot. Therefore any modification you make to the
returned list will be present inside the JAXB object.
This is why there is not a set method for the video property.
For example, to add a new item, do as follows:
getVideo().add(newItem);
Objects of the following type(s) are allowed in the list
NLEJob2VideoOutputType
public boolean isSetVideo()
public void unsetVideo()
public List<NLEJob2AudioOutputType> getAudio()
This accessor method returns a reference to the live list,
not a snapshot. Therefore any modification you make to the
returned list will be present inside the JAXB object.
This is why there is not a set method for the audio property.
For example, to add a new item, do as follows:
getAudio().add(newItem);
Objects of the following type(s) are allowed in the list
NLEJob2AudioOutputType
public boolean isSetAudio()
public void unsetAudio()
public Object copyTo(Object target)
copyTo in interface org.jvnet.jaxb2_commons.lang.CopyTopublic Object copyTo(org.jvnet.jaxb2_commons.locator.ObjectLocator locator, Object target, org.jvnet.jaxb2_commons.lang.CopyStrategy strategy)
copyTo in interface org.jvnet.jaxb2_commons.lang.CopyTopublic Object createNewInstance()
createNewInstance in interface org.jvnet.jaxb2_commons.lang.CopyTopublic NLEJob2OutputType withFormat(ComplexJobOutputFormatType value)
public NLEJob2OutputType withVideo(NLEJob2VideoOutputType... values)
public NLEJob2OutputType withVideo(Collection<NLEJob2VideoOutputType> values)
public NLEJob2OutputType withAudio(NLEJob2AudioOutputType... values)
public NLEJob2OutputType withAudio(Collection<NLEJob2AudioOutputType> values)
Copyright © 2015. All rights reserved.